Specific Features of the Synthesis of Porous Materials Based on a Magnesium-Aluminum Spinel

Ultrafine powders are synthesized through cocrystallization of magnesium,aluminum,and silicon compounds.Spinel-cordierite two-phase composites are prepared based on these powders.The lackhing of a chemically unstable phase in hydrofluoric acid solutions is studied.The optimum conditions are determined for treatment of two-phase matericals with the aim of preparing ceramics based on the magnesium-aluminum spinel with an accessible porosity of higher than 50%.
